Now, with growing societal acceptance and legal rights for LGBTQ people, along with an increasing awareness of the health disparities that the community faces, physicians, researchers, medical educators, advocates, and members of the community itself are working together to make sure that LGBTQ people have equitable health care and the opportunity to live healthier lives.

Free text data is a rich source of information and usually is not available in larger databases, which collect only the information required for billing and claims. An initial insight is that sexual and gender minorities have a comparatively higher rate of ambulatory care-sensitive conditions, that is, conditions for which treatment is possible and more cost-effective when dealt with in a primary care setting but which often are left untreated until the conditions require emergency department visits and hospitalizations.

The stress of living in an environment marked by stigma and structural discrimination can result in early deaths from suicide, from an increased risk of cardiovascular disease, and from a cascade of other life-shortening health conditions. The daunting task of addressing the problem is magnified by the limited data available for researchers to analyze, use to assess clinical outcomes, or drive clinical improvements.

Across the nation, lesbian, gay, bisexual, and transgender youth have an elevated risk of bullying, suicide, and substance use disorder and lack access to culturally sensitive and clinically specific LGBT health care, according to a review of the literature published in the Cureus Journal of Medical Science.

For researchers, the report recommends combining the minority stress model with an intersectional framework to measure and interpret how sexual orientation and gender identity co-occurs with various social determinants of health and what effect those intersecting determinants have on the health of an LGBTQ individual.

Although efforts are underway to improve the collection of data to identify sexual and gender minority populations, researchers and clinicians who want to improve LGBTQ health equity struggle for adequate research funding and with the challenge of finding sufficient data in claims databases or EHRs to statistically power their studies.

    In adulthood, lesbians have a higher risk of obesity and breast cancer, and gay men face an increased risk of prostate, testicular, anal, and colon cancer.
